THE AUCKLAND SHOW.

A SUCCESSFUL OPENING

[l’ltli Phksb Association.l AUCKLAND, Nov. 29. The attendance on People’s Day at the Agricultural Show on Saturday was about 30,000. The gate takings amounted to £llsß, an increase of £172 on last year. The weather, was beautiful except for a few heavy showers. The champion Border Leicester ram sold for 27" guineas, and the champion stud Shropshire for 25 guineas. Some yearling shorthorn bulls, exhibited by Wm, Taylor, of Te Awamutu, sold at from 20 guineas to 30 guineas, and a Jersey heifer from Thos. McKenzie, Feilding, sold for 20 guineas.
